摘要

乳房炎是奶牛最常见的疾病之一,金黄色葡萄球菌是导致奶牛乳房炎的重要细菌之一。为了调查宁夏地区规模牧场金黄色葡萄球菌在奶牛中的流行情况和耐药特点。本研究通过流行病学调查、常规微生物学及PCR鉴定方法,对宁夏地区6 个规模牧场中的856 份奶样中的病原微生物进行分离鉴定和耐药性分析。结果表明,856 份奶样中,共获得467 株金黄色葡萄球菌,阳性率为55%;分离株对头孢噻肟、丁胺卡那霉素、阿莫西林、庆大霉素、万古霉素、环丙沙星、链霉素高度敏感。

Abstract

Mastitis is one of the most common diseases in dairy cows,and Staphylococcus aureus is one of the important bacteria which can cause mastitis.To investigate the prevalence and drug resistance characteristics of Staphylococcus aureus in dairy cows in large-scale pastures in Ningxia. In this study,the pathogenic microorganisms in 856 milk samples from 6 large-scale ranches in Ningxia were isolated, identified and analyzed for drug resistance through epidemiological investigation,routine microbiology and PCR identification methods. The results showed that in 856 milk samples,a total of 467 strains of Staphylococcus aureus were obtained with a positive rate of 55%;the drug susceptibility results showed that the isolates were highly sensitive to cefotaxime,amikacin,amoxicillin,gentamicin,Vancomycin,ciprofloxacin and streptomycin.
